3. A 2-year-old child was taken to the hospital. His mother said that he vomited frequently, cspecially after feedings. The child's weight and physical development were below normal. His hair, although dark, containcd patches of white. A urine sample treated with ferric chloride (FeCl,) gave a green color characteristic of the presence of phenylpyruvate. Quantitative analysis of urine samples revealcd the presence of phenylalanine 7.0 uMol/L (0.01 in health), phenylpyruvate 8.7. Decarboxylation of Some Amino Acids, Synthesis of Neurotransmitters and Hormones 457 4.8 uMol/L (0 in health) and phenyllactate (0 in health). Suggest, which enzyme might be deficient in this child? Why does the abnormal pathway come into play under these conditions? b) write down the reaction of damaged pathway; explain the appearance of phenylalanine in the urine in the large amounts; c) write down the scheme of an alternative metabolic pathway of the substrate;
